The Issue

Starting in 2014, Medicaid can be provided to every low-income adult under 138% of the poverty level, including low wage workers and people who have recently lost their jobs. But Governor Martinez is undecided about whether to take this opportunity with Medicaid even though doing so would cost New Mexico nothing and get healthcare for nearly every low-income New Mexican. The federal government will pay for the full cost of Medicaid for three years and then pay for 90% of the cost after that. The state would then be responsible for the other 10 cents on the dollar, but these costs will be more than covered by the ripple effect of over $6 billion federal dollars coming into the state, generating tens of thousands of new healthcare jobs and business revenues.  We must let the Governor know that New Mexicans want coverage for all low-income people.
